Canon SX220 HS vs Samsung TL320 Overview

The following is a in depth comparison of the Canon SX220 HS vs Samsung TL320, former is a Small Sensor Superzoom while the latter is a Ultracompact by competitors Canon and Samsung. The image resolution of the SX220 HS (12MP) and the TL320 (12MP) is pretty similar and they feature the same exact sensor size (1/2.3").

The SX220 HS was launched 24 months after the TL320 which makes the cameras a generation away from one another. Both of the cameras offer different body type with the Canon SX220 HS being a Compact camera and the Samsung TL320 being a Ultracompact camera.

Canon SX220 HS vs Samsung TL320 Physical Comparison

For anybody who is aiming to travel with your camera often, you need to think about its weight and proportions. The Canon SX220 HS has got outside measurements of 106mm x 59mm x 33mm (4.2" x 2.3" x 1.3") having a weight of n/a grams (0.00 lbs) while the Samsung TL320 has measurements of 97mm x 61mm x 21mm (3.8" x 2.4" x 0.8") accompanied by a weight of n/a grams (0.00 lbs).

Canon SX220 HS vs Samsung TL320 Sensor Comparison

Normally, it can be hard to see the contrast between sensor dimensions just by reading a spec sheet. The image below may provide you a far better sense of the sensor sizing in the SX220 HS and TL320.

As you can see, both of these cameras offer the same exact sensor sizing and the same megapixels therefore you can expect similar quality of images though you should really take the launch date of the products into consideration. The newer SX220 HS will have a benefit with regard to sensor tech.
